Skeptics often argue that body positivity encourages "giving up." In reality, the opposite is true. Research consistently shows that people who practice self-compassion and body acceptance are actually more likely to engage in health-promoting behaviors.

Eliminating chronic body shame reduces psychological stress, lowering systemic inflammation and improving overall metabolic health.
